Thought and Creation

With the premise of reflecting on contemporaneity and raising awareness of historical legacies, the Museu Tàpies organises an annual interdisciplinary programme that forges connections between the visual arts, sound-based practices and textual creation.

In this regard, and as part of its stable programming, with the support of the Antoni Tàpies – UPF Chair of Contemporary Art and Thought, every year the Museu Tàpies organises an international symposium related to the exhibition dedicated to the collection. The aim is to address the exhibition’s content from a perspective that is both current and critical, rethinking visual narratives while paying special attention to the symbolic and aesthetic cosmogony that infuses the work of Antoni Tàpies. Another programme involves study days focused on series or sets of work by Tàpies that might contribute to greater understanding of his legacy as a living essay, able to articulate a symbolic universe where the poetical dimension and the materiality of forms are interlaced.

In relation to temporary exhibitions, programming explores the hybridisation of formats, the harmony between academic and performative modes, and interchange between voices of varied generations. Visits in dialogue, corporeal lectures, live music and performative readings fill the museum’s galleries, activating exhibition spaces as sites of experience and knowledge transfer derived from alternate sensibilities.
